Metro Exodus update 1.09 patch notes (Updated)

  • Removed Denuvo from Steam, Epic, Xbox PC Gamepass versions.
  • Fixed the rapidly discharging filter issue in Sam’s Story on all platforms (extreme timer depletion in fog).
  • This fixes the filter issue just after getting the boat from the humanimal hunter lair and proceeding into the fog beyond. Filters depleting quickly in the high rad zone near the sub base without the proper hazmat suit from the fire depot, is by design.
  • Added save backup functionality for Epic version in case of cloud save malfunction.
  • Browse to the default save folder to find a “.backup” folder.
  • Fixed camera rotation issue with latest Nvidia Ansel update.
  • Added fixes for some crashing.
  • Fixed audio-related issues.
